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18775278 9734706 17305 783113
9329 01252
9329 01252
599019 839 4860100156 45853 54945417
All about undefined
Interested in learning more?
9329 01252
599019 839 4860100156 45853 54945417
See more
3551835 7457608
99634 73353016930 767804
See more
12 40002292185
0670481 562235126 1606
See more